How they compare
Germany currently reports 487,556 1000 USD against 343,474 1000 USD in France, a difference of 144,082 1000 USD.
That makes Germany's figure about 1.4 times France's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 21 shared years of data; in 1997 it was France ahead.
France ranks 3rd and Germany ranks 2nd of 136 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, France averaged higher in 1 and Germany in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| France | Germany |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 170,536 1000 USD | 130,465 1000 USD | 40,071 1000 USD | France |
| 2000s | 203,043 1000 USD | 328,830 1000 USD | 125,787 1000 USD | Germany |
| 2010s | 283,981 1000 USD | 427,184 1000 USD | 143,202 1000 USD | Germany |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
